Abstract :
Three different empirical formulae were used to analyze the total reaction cross section for proton scattering on 6-11 Li, 7-1 4Be and 8-17 B in the energy range 40-1000 MeV. The parameters of these formulae were determined and their variation with both the atomic mass number and proton incident energies are clarified. The contribution of excess target neutrons is estimated and discussed. The black-sphere radii of the target nuclei are determined and a comparison with the available root-mean-square radii of the nuclear matter distribution is presented.
